coze
[Origin: 1820–30; from French 'causer'
to chat
, from Old French 'causer'
to reason, expound
, from Latin 'causārī'
to plead a cause, plead as an excuse
, derivative of 'causa'
cause
]
v.
To converse in a friendly way.
n.
A friendly talk; a chat.
